Jay Cutler Believes Nick Could Have Won the Arnold Classic, Shares His Opinion

Jay Cutler Predicted Nick Walker’s Victory at the Arnold Classic and Believes He Could Have Won

Jay Cutler, a former professional bodybuilder, is known for keeping up with the latest developments in the world of bodybuilding. Recently, he shared his insights on the 2023 Arnold Classic, which took place in Columbus. The event was the most highly anticipated bodybuilding competition in recent times.

The Arnold Classic, which concluded just 10 days ago, was won by Samson Dauda, who took home the top prize. The organizers decided to increase the prize purse to $300,000, which attracted a number of top-level competitors to enter. Among them was Nick Walker, who finished third at the Olympia and was a favorite to win the Arnold Classic.

Despite being a favorite, Walker failed to win the Arnold Classic. Instead, it was Samson Dauda who put on a well-balanced performance and was crowned champion. However, some people criticized the judges’ decision following the show. Jay Cutler also shared his views on the matter, weighing in on the judges’ decision and offering his own insights on the competition.

Arnold Classic
Courtesy Image @ nick_walker39 (Instagram)

Jay Cutler Believed Nick Walker Could Have Won the 2023 Arnold Classic

On the JayCutlerTV YouTube channel, Jay Cutler shared his thoughts on the judges’ decision at the 2023 Arnold Classic. According to Cutler, the top three competitors were all very close in terms of their performance, and he had predicted Nick Walker to win. Although Walker didn’t come out on top, Cutler acknowledged his incredible physique and believes he could have won the competition.

In the aftermath of the Arnold Classic, Nick Walker shared an Instagram story asking fans not to attack the judges or other competitors. Walker also explained that he wasn’t initially interested in competing in the Arnold Classic, but decided to enter once the prize money was raised and he was asked to participate. Despite his loss, many believe that Walker’s continuous improvement could make him a strong contender at the upcoming Olympia competition.

Jay Cutler spoke highly of Nick Walker’s potential and ongoing progress as a bodybuilder. While he acknowledged that Walker was the favorite to win the Arnold Classic, he also recognized the incredible physique of the eventual champion, Samson Dauda. Cutler noted that Walker missed out on a significant prize money payout, but could use the experience as motivation to improve even further in future competitions.

 

 

In a discussion, Jay Cutler talked about the rise of taller bodybuilders, including Dauda and Andrew Jacked, who finished third in a recent show. Cutler praised Jacked’s performance and also discussed areas where he could improve.

“During the show, Andrew didn’t have the same ‘wow’ factor that he had in earlier competitions. He was in great condition, but standing next to those guys was a different lineup. You can’t just say, ‘I got past so-and-so at the Olympia, so now I’m in this position’.”

Jay Cutler is still striving to improve his own physique by working out regularly, while keeping up with the active competitors in bodybuilding shows. Although the Arnold Classic results were somewhat unexpected, it has heightened the anticipation for the upcoming Olympia later this year.
